Output 904faf511860f73bd1ae4c7372e34429fce710d9880b24fef150bd3bb713b541:8

value
74643
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65bc7e68f9c10b14770d8f90ca8452f10addc74e OP_EQUAL
address
3AxwyhMytkWds7zGPKgoQiBsRe7C2BAAgk
transaction
904faf511860f73bd1ae4c7372e34429fce710d9880b24fef150bd3bb713b541
spent
true